What kind of oil do I need for my 2002 Dodge Ram 1500?

What kind of oil do I need for my 2002 Dodge Ram 1500?

The 2002 Dodge Ram 1500 5.9 uses SAE 10w-30 full synthetic oil. It has a capacity of 6 quarts quarts. Oil is important because it is a lubricant for the engine parts, it helps protect the emission system, and it can enhance fuel economy.

Can you use regular oil in a synthetic oil car?

Synthetic oil technology has improved over the years, and most cars on the road today should be able to use either synthetic or regular oil, so long as the proper weight is used. In fact, some new cars require synthetic oil. It’s not accurate to say that you should never use synthetic oil in an older car.
